- 1、本文档共18页,可阅读全部内容。
- 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
VFP79套上机试卷答案VFP79套上机试卷答案
1 三菜单计算项
SET TALK OFF
OPEN DATABASE XUESHENG3
SELECT Cj.学号, Xs.班级, Xs.姓名, Cj.课程名, Cj.成绩;
FROM xuesheng3!xs INNER JOIN xuesheng3!cj ;
ON Xs.学号 = Cj.学号;
WHERE Cj.课程名 = 计算机;
ORDER BY Cj.成绩 DESC;
INTO ARRAY AFieldsValue
DELETE FROM CJB
INSERT INTO CJB FROM ARRAY AFieldsValue
CLOSE ALL
USE CJB
PACK
USE
SET TALK ON
2 三 菜单统计项
SET TALK OFF
SET SAFETY OFF
OPEN DATABASE ck3.dbc
USE CK
SELECT * FROM CK WHERE 仓库号 NOT IN;
(SELECT 仓库号 FROM ZG WHERE 工资=1220);
AND 仓库号 IN (SELECT 仓库号 FROM ZG);
ORDER BY 面积;
INTO TABLE wh1.dbf
CLOSE ALL
SET SAFETY ON
SET TALK ON
3 三 菜单统计项
set talk off
open DATABASE WAGE3.DBC
SELECT 仓库号,AVG(工资) AS AvgGZ FROM ZG;
GROUP BY 仓库号 INTO CURSOR CurTable
SELECT ZG.* FROM ZG,CurTable;
WHERE ZG.仓库号=CurTable.仓库号 AND ZG.工资CurTable.AvgGZ;
ORDER BY zg.仓库号,zg.职工号 INTO TABLE EMP1
set talk on
4 三 菜单查询项
SET TALK OFF
OPEN DATABASE CHAXUN3
SELECT Dgd.*;
FROM chaxun3!zg INNER JOIN chaxun3!dgd;
INNER JOIN chaxun3!gys ;
ON Dgd.供应商号 = Gys.供应商号 ;
ON Zg.职工号 = Dgd.职工号;
WHERE Zg.工资 1230;
AND Gys.地址 = 北京;
ORDER BY Dgd.总金额 DESC;
INTO TABLE ord1
CLOSE DATABASE
SET TALK ON
5 三 菜单查询项
SET TALK OFF
OPEN DATABASE GZ3
SELECT DISTINC Zg.职工号, Zg.工资;
FROM gz3!zg INNER JOIN gz3!dgd ;
ON Zg.职工号 = Dgd.职工号;
WHERE Dgd.供应商号 IN;
(S7,S4,S6);
GROUP BY Zg.职工号 HAVING COUNT(DISTINCT 供应商号)=3;
ORDER BY Zg.工资 DESC;
INTO ARRAY TEMP
INSERT INTO GJ3 FROM ARRAY TEMP
CLOSE DATABASE
SET TALK ON
6 菜单查询
SET TALK OFF
SET SAFETY OFF
SELECT 姓名,年龄,处方号,药名,生产厂;
FROM yisheng,yao,chufang ;
WHERE CHUFANG.药编号=YAO.药编号 AND CHUFANG.职工号=YISHENG.职工号 AND 药名 IN (感冒);
ORDER BY 处方号;
INTO TABLE JG9
SELECT * FROM JG9 GROUP BY 姓名 INTO CURSOR CurTable
COUNT TO J
INSERT INTO JG9 (处方号) VALUES (J)
SET SAFETY ON
SET TALK ON
7 三 表单计算
set talk off
open data books
update score set 学分=0
update score set 学分=学分+2 where 物理=60
update score set 学分=学分+3 where 高数=60
update score set 学分=学分+4 where 英语=60
sele * from score order by 学分,学号 desc into table xf.dbf
set talk on
8 三 菜单计算
SET TALK OFF
SET SAFETY
文档评论(0)